Will (promises, offers, and decisions)
1. Use will / won´t + infinitive for making decisions, offering, and promising.

2. Use Shall I …? Or Shall we …? When an offer is a question.

DECISIONS I won´t have the fish, I´ll have the steak.


We´ll take the 6.30 train.

OFFERS I´ll help you with your homework.


Shall I open the window?

PROMISES I´ll always love you.


I won´t tell anyone.
BE GOING TO (PLANS)
* Use be going to + verb (infinitive) to talk about future plans.
* With the verb go you can say I´m going to or I´m going to go.
* We often use future time expressions with going to: tomorrow, next week, next
year, etc.
* We can also use be going to + verb (infinitive) for predictions.
